I'd like to get your opinions on using an APC to clean interiors. Vinyl, leather, plastic, upholstery, carpets, rubber, basically everything except the glass. Is it possible to use different dilutions of an APC to clean everything? I've read a bunch of threads that have differing advice. Some say it's fine on most surfaces, some say APC has no place in the interior.
I'm thinking 1:5 for dirty carpets and mats, 1:10 for plastic and rubber, 1:20 for leather and light maintenance everywhere.
I'm looking to maintain a 2013 BMW that I just bought (not too dirty) and deep clean then maintain the family van (kids are pigs).
Thoughts?

You're definitely asking the right questions.
I think having a dedicated carpet cleaner, dedicated leather cleaner, dedicated leather conditioner, and dedicated plastic and rubber cleaner is completely overkill. But, I am a professional so my opinion is bias.
Personally, I would get Mckee's 37 Hi-Intensity APC+ because it's incredibly versatile. Also, (like Eldorado2k already mentioned) I think you could just keep it simple by only having one dilution of whichever product you decide to purchase. At the 10:1 dilution M37 Hi-Intensity APC+ is extremely effective at cleaning dirty floor mats while also being safe enough to use on leather.
One thing I would recommend is getting a product like M37 Fast Interior Detailer to use after cleaning with the APC to neutralize the alkalinity of the APC. Or, if you want to save money you could just use your rinseless wash product. Before buying Fast Interior detailer I had used ONR, D114, and Wolfgang Uber to wipe down leather after cleaning with an APC.
The one exception to the 10:1 dilution ratio I recommend for M37 High Intensity APC+ is for carpet & upholstery cleaning. These areas can't be as effectively neutralized and if you're not using an extractor (I never do) then you might want to err on the side of caution and have another bottle of APC+ diluted 20:1 or have a dedicated carpet & upholstery shampoo.
If you don't mind spending your money on the best quality interior cleaner, Ultima Interior shampoo gel is a seriously amazing interior cleaner.
One thing to keep in mind (like other members have said) if you are consistently keeping the interiors of your vehicles clean then there is really no reason to ever reach for an APC. You can just use your rinseless wash and a microfiber towel or use a dedicated interior detailer. That way you never have to worry about letting cleaners dry in the carpet or leaving a surface in an alkaline state.
